EGFR Pathway

Biomarkers for the EGF Receptor Pathway

  • Patient response to drugs targeting the Epidermal Growth Factor Receptor (EGFR) is dependent on mutations in the EGFR itself as well as its downstream signaling proteins
  • Somatic mutations in the EGFR correlate with drug responsiveness
  • Mutations in downstream signaling proteins can activate proliferation and inhibit drug response:
- EGFR - B-Raf - P-Ten
 - K-Ras - PI3K/AKT - Mek
  • Drugs targeting other members of the EGFR pathway are also affected by these mutations
  • Understanding patient EGFR pathway mutation profiles may enable selection of more effective therapies

AltheaDx has capabilities for detecting mutations in genes known to be involved in multiple disease and drug-targeted signaling pathways:

  • Point mutations (e.g. K-Ras, b-Raf) and SNP profiles are identified using real-time PCR methods
  • Genes with broader mutation spectra (e.g. PI3K, Akt) are examined using targeted double-strand sequencing
